技术文摘
C语言用户标识符命名规范是怎样的
2025-01-08 23:39:25 小编
C语言用户标识符命名规范是怎样的
在C语言编程中,用户标识符的命名规范至关重要,它不仅关乎代码的可读性,更影响着程序的正确性和可维护性。
标识符由字母、数字和下划线组成。并且,第一个字符必须是字母或者下划线,不能以数字开头。例如,“123abc”这样的命名就是错误的,而“abc123”和“_abc”则是符合规范的。这一规定是为了让编译器能够清晰地识别标识符,避免与其他语法元素产生混淆。
标识符区分大小写。也就是说,“Hello”和“hello”在C语言中是两个不同的标识符。这就要求程序员在命名时要格外注意大小写的一致性,否则可能会导致程序出现难以察觉的错误。比如,定义了一个变量“int age;”,如果在后续代码中写成“Age = 20;”,编译器会将“Age”视为一个未定义的标识符,从而报错。
标识符不能使用C语言中的关键字。关键字是C语言中具有特定含义的保留字,例如“int”“float”“if”“while”等。使用关键字作为标识符会导致语法错误,因为编译器会将其当作特定的语法结构来解析,而不是用户自定义的标识符。
为了提高代码的可读性和可维护性,命名应具有一定的意义。比如,用“studentAge”来表示学生的年龄,“totalScore”表示总分,这样其他人在阅读代码时能够快速理解变量的用途。避免使用过于随意或无意义的命名,如“a”“b”“c”等,除非是在一些简单的临时变量或循环控制变量的场景下。
遵循C语言用户标识符的命名规范,有助于编写清晰、正确且易于维护的代码。无论是初学者还是经验丰富的程序员,都应当严格遵守这些规则,养成良好的编程习惯。
- 借助 Tailwind CSS 精通现代网页设计
- 在Typescript中创建Todo应用程序并将Todos保存在本地存储
- 响应式网页设计:媒体查询、视口单元与流体布局技术
- MongoDB与Nodejs的连接方法:综合指南
- 打造响应式导航栏
- 深入探究 JavaScript 事件循环
- TypeScript中Array和T[]的区别
- 探秘 Nodejs 项目依赖关系
- AI驱动代码审查工具对软件开发的变革
- JavaScript 中怎样检测对象是否为空
- SvelteKit 响应式辅助工具
- JavaScript 里的 CommonJS (CJS) 和 ECMAScript 模块 (ESM)
- Desert Fit:开启你的健身之旅网站
- 用Tailwind CSS打造响应式配置文件设置UI
- 编程日第三周